Exploring Data Visualization Techniques

Fundamentally, data visualization is the process of transforming complex data sets into insights that can be understood graphically by using a variety of tools. This may include digestible dashboards, charts, and graphs. It acts as a translator between unprocessed data and useful information, bringing to light correlations, patterns, and trends that could otherwise go unnoticed in the sea of data. 


The significance of data visualization in today's fast-paced, data-driven environment cannot be ignored. It is the cornerstone of well-informed decision-making, enabling stakeholders to quickly extract insights and promoting a deeper comprehension of intricate datasets. Data visualization helps companies develop a culture of data literacy by providing information in an easily readable manner, making it possible for stakeholders at all levels to interact with and understand data.

Strategic Approaches to Enhance Data Visualization

Businesses should prioritize simplification, use cutting-edge technologies, select appropriate visualization approaches, and encourage departmental collaboration in order to optimize the success of data visualization activities. By following these guidelines, businesses can harness the power of data visualization to drive growth and innovation.

1. Making the most of Data: Use cutting-edge technologies to extract knowledge from huge databases. 

2. Pick the correct chart types: Various data sets require varying approaches to display. Choosing the right chart type is essential for effectively communicating information, whether it's a pie chart to show proportions or a line graph to track changes over time. 

3. Leverage interactivity: Real-time exploration and discovery are made possible by interactive visualizations that allow users to interact with data at a deeper level. Include interactive features that allow users to engage with data dynamically, such as drill-down capabilities, tooltips, and filters. 

4. Simplicity in visualization: Overly complex visuals tend to mask rather than clarify insights. To keep the message front and center, keep visualizations simple and clear, giving priority to clarity and simplicity.
